Jammu: A Free Medical and Blood camp was organised by People’s Hut Foundation in collaboration with RSHMI Foundation under “Mobile Health Clinic Program” of People’s Hut Foundation at Morchapur Camp, Bishnah,Jammu, which benefitted 6 villages in the vicinity and it was organised with an aim to provide free healthcare to the vulnerable and most deserving of rural population. This particular camp was special since it targeted some of the most ignored and socially neglected communities residing in far flung regions where healthcare facilities are non-existent.

Organizer of the camp Dr. Rohit Koul and Parveen Chowdhary said, “Such kind of medical health check-up camps for needy citizens will be organized periodically at various locations in Jammu.The facilities provided at the camp included free consultations by specialists in the field of mental health, anxiety, hypertension, cardiology, ENT, orthopaedic, gynaecology and General physician. In addition to this there were facilities like ECG, sugar testing, oxygen level testing and special menstrual health and hygiene kits were distributed amongst women.
The one day medical camp witnessed an approximate footfall of 418 persons. The ortho , Physio and rehab services were provided by Kanwal International Rehab Foundation under the supervision of its Founder Chairman Dr. Imran Khan.
